Transaction 6345fd56466dad28d270afb52ee8c87817cbfc1c1b342843d926d1405533754a

1 Input
2 Outputs
  • 6345fd56466dad28d270afb52ee8c87817cbfc1c1b342843d926d1405533754a:0
  • value  593381
    address  3MXFePNEkk7aVVSGNEdpyFRmeYU9Z7C9hx
  • 6345fd56466dad28d270afb52ee8c87817cbfc1c1b342843d926d1405533754a:1
  • value  22124746
    address  1HLjsZgcUmkw1T6Hq4e27bhaJBYBy4CCQx